Rauma is an amazing for looking back in history. The old Town area is just stunning.
There are amazing little cozy cafes like Vanha Rauman KaffeBar, Sali and Prassen that make absolutely delicious pastries and food.
Visiting the trio of Old Town museum is also a must (Taidemuseo, Marela and Vanha Raatihuone/art museum, Marela and old Town hall) and buying a trio ticket is only 8€.
